Question | Answer | % Correct |
---|---|---|
Whose mother bathed them in the River Styx as an infant, while holding them by the heel? | Achilles | 84%
|
Who flew too close to the sun on wings made of feathers and wax? | Icarus | 81%
|
Which goddess was obliged to spend part of every year in the underworld because Hades tricked her into eating pomegranate seeds? | Persephone | 79%
|
How did Odysseus avoid being drowned by the Sirens? | He had his men tie him to the ship's mast and plug their ears with beeswax | 68%
|
Who was born by emerging fully grown from Zeus's head? | Athena | 65%
|
Who was doomed to be chained to a rock for eternity and have an eagle eat their liver every day? | Prometheus | 64%
|
Why was Arachne transformed into a spider? | She pridefully challenged Athena to a weaving contest | 61%
|
Who slew the Minotaur? | Theseus | 61%
|
Who was the twin half-brother of Castor? | Pollux | 60%
|
Who was Polyphemus? | A cyclops that was blinded by Odysseus | 59%
|
Which Titan was the goddess of memory and mother of the Muses? | Mnemosyne | 53%
|
Which goddess is a virgin who swore never to marry? | Artemis | 52%
|
Who refused to marry anyone, unless they could beat her in a foot race? | Atalanta | 48%
|
Which of these is not true of the sorceress Medea? | She gained her powers by killing her aunt Circe | 41%
|
Which of these was NOT a child of Zeus? | Asclepius | 25%
